How they compare

UNICEF: Europe and Central Asia Programme Countries currently reports 141,038 against 1,077 in Armenia, a difference of 139,961.

That makes UNICEF: Europe and Central Asia Programme Countries's figure about 131.0 times Armenia's.

Across all 19 years both countries report, UNICEF: Europe and Central Asia Programme Countries has been ahead every year.

Armenia ranks 24th and UNICEF: Europe and Central Asia Programme Countries ranks 22nd of 122 countries.

UNICEF: Europe and Central Asia Programme Countries has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Armenia UNICEF: Europe and Central Asia Programme Countries Difference Ahead
2000s 1,145 33,905 32,759 UNICEF: Europe and Central Asia Programme Countries
2010s 1,187 71,675 70,488 UNICEF: Europe and Central Asia Programme Countries
2020s 973.5 146,211 145,238 UNICEF: Europe and Central Asia Programme Countries

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
